How One Need Motivates Your Employees AND Your Customers

Human beings have a powerful, instinctive need to belong.
Abraham Maslow was the first to highlight this basic human need. After people meet their physiological and safety needs, they seek a sense of love and belonging. And, when the need for belonging goes unmet, humans become unhappy and behave in unhealthy ways.
The need to belong influences your enterprise both internally and externally.
